In the ever-evolving landscape of healthcare, cost-effective solutions are constantly in demand. One area where this is particularly true is in the acquisition of surgical lights. Quality used surgical lights can offer a viable alternative to expensive new models, without sacrificing performance or safety. But how can one ensure they are finding the best used surgical lights?
The first step in the journey to find quality used surgical lights is extensive research. Start by looking into reputable medical equipment dealers who specialize in pre-owned items. These dealers often have a wealth of knowledge and experience in the field, and can provide valuable insights into the quality and condition of the lights they offer.
Check online reviews and testimonials to get a sense of their reputation among past customers. Additionally, explore dedicated online marketplaces for medical equipment. While these platforms can be a great source of options, it's crucial to be vigilant and thoroughly research the sellers. Look for those with a proven track record of honesty and reliability.
Inspection is another critical aspect of the process. Request detailed photos and comprehensive specifications of the used surgical lights. This will allow you to assess their physical condition and determine if there are any signs of wear and tear, damage, or potential malfunctions. Whenever possible, arrange for an in-person inspection. This gives you the opportunity to closely examine the lights, test their functionality, and get a real sense of their quality. If an in-person inspection isn't feasible, consider enlisting the help of a trusted professional, such as an equipment technician or a medical professional with expertise in surgical lighting. They can assess the lights on your behalf and provide an objective opinion.
Brand and model also play an important role in finding quality used surgical lights. Well-known brands with a solid reputation for quality and durability are more likely to offer reliable used products. Research the brand's history, customer reviews, and track record in the industry. Consider the specific model's features and whether they are suitable for your particular needs. Some models may have advanced features such as adjustable brightness, color temperature control, or special lensing systems that can enhance the surgical experience.
Verifying certification and maintenance history is essential. Ensure that the used surgical lights have proper certifications and meet all relevant safety standards. This not only guarantees the quality of the lights but also ensures compliance with regulatory requirements. Ask for the maintenance history of the lights. Regular maintenance and servicing can significantly extend the lifespan and performance of the lights. A well-maintained set of used surgical lights can be just as good as new ones, and may even come with some added peace of mind.
Comparing prices is also a key part of the process. Obtain quotes from multiple sources to ensure you are getting a fair price for the used surgical lights. Consider the overall value, including the condition, brand, features, and any warranties or guarantees offered. Don't be swayed by extremely low prices as they may indicate poor quality or hidden issues. On the other hand, don't overpay just for the sake of a well-known brand. Balance price and quality to find the best deal.
Finally, seek expert advice. Consult with medical professionals, equipment technicians, or industry experts who can provide valuable insights and recommendations. They can help you assess the suitability of a particular set of lights for your specific medical procedures and offer advice on what to look for when evaluating used surgical lights. Their experience and knowledge can be invaluable in making an informed decision.
